[QUOTE="Dillon77, post: 2659062, member: 6620"] I was just reading about this and was wondering why Heard would leave her alma mater for this position, but it seems that she spent time at Cincy as an assistant and one could guess she's being offered a better salary and a chance to compete in a much more visible league. Now will she get the support beyond day one? BTW, her associate head coach at WKU, Greg Collins, was just promoted to the head slot at WKU. [URL='http://www.bgdailynews.com/sports/wku/source-greg-collins-to-be-named-wku-women-s-basketball/article_87b795f0-44dd-56ec-9654-956fa88407d8.html']Source: Greg Collins to be named WKU women's basketball coach[/URL] Having just read this article, it looks like Ms. Heard decided to get out of Dodge (Western Kentucky), in part because of a budget cut that directly affected the basketball program: the director of operations position was cut, which is a huge part of a functioning D1 program. Plus, she just doubled her salary from $200, to $400k at Cincy. Good luck to both, for differing reasons. [/QUOTE]
